Control of Heating and Cooling of Adsorbers for Adsorption Cooling from Vehicle Exhaust Waste Heat using Programmable Logic Controller
In this research work, a new adsorber prototype using programmable logic controller (PLC) for adsorption cooling using exhaust waste heat was designed, built and successfully tested. PLC control application was applied to control the heating and cooling of these adsorbers. The timing for opening...
